The ectoplasmic reconstruction -- and that was still such a strange phrase -- had gone well. Or, really, it had succeeded, even if it was a bit chilling to watch.
... okay, more than a bit.
Rinoa had thought to bring a couple of books along with her, but she was too keyed up to settle down and read properly. And she was on a night-time schedule at this point, what with dealing with vampires for the past few nights running, so sleep was out of the question.
And so Rinoa was making herself some tea. The kitchen had been empty of food, but there was a tea-kettle in the cupboards, which was why Rinoa had thought to grab tea-bags while grocery shopping.
Another point in the kitchen's favor: it didn't have all those sleeping bags making a patchwork quilt out of the floor.
